Navigating Autism as a Foster Parent

Caring for a child with Autism as a foster parent comes with unique challenges, but the right knowledge and support can make all the difference. This session is designed to equip foster parents with the tools and understanding needed to navigate an Autism diagnosis and provide the best possible care.


In this session, foster parents will learn how to:

  • Identify the steps to obtain an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) diagnosis
  • Recognize the differences between trauma-based or neglect-based behaviors and Autism behaviors
  • Apply practical strategies for managing challenging behaviors at home
  • Understand how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) services can support a child’s development
  • Navigate the step-by-step process of accessing ABA services
